On Mon, 2015-08-24 at 10:26 -0700, Andy Grover wrote:
> Based on hch's suggestion, move away from storing textual
> representations of IP and port in favor of storing struct
> sockaddr_storage, which can then be printed as needed using %pISc or
> %pISpc prink formats.
> 
> The first patch fixes the double-brackets issue, I tested it
> separately and recommend @stable.
> 
> The following patches replace other spots in a similar manner, and
> then switch all usage of __kernel_sockaddr_storage to the shorter
> equivalent, sockaddr_storage.
> 
> Andy Grover (4):
>   target/iscsi: Fix np_ip bracket issue by removing np_ip
>   target/iscsi: Keep local_ip as the actual sockaddr
>   target/iscsi: Replace conn->login_ip with login_sockaddr
>   target/iscsi: Replace __kernel_sockaddr_storage with sockaddr_storage
